after reading many files and posts about installing OS X on a 
beige G3, I am wiser on one hand but also more confused on the 
other.

my current system:
- beige G3/233 Desktop, upgraded with a G4/450 from XLR8 (XLR8 
2.6.1 driver)
- MacOS 9.2.2
- 640 MB RAM
- 60 GB int IDE hard drive
  partiotions: 7.5 GB: MacOS X (planned)
               7.5 GB: MacOS 9.22 + applications
               7.5 GB: data
               7.5 GB: MacOS 9.1 + apps for audio (stripped down 
OS)
               30 GB: audio files
- Adaptec DUOconnect PCI USB/Firewire card
- Audio card: either Emagic Audiowerk 2 or Digidesign Audimedia 
III
- ext. SCSI: Scanner (Agfa SnapScan 1236s), Jaz(1GB) and Yamaha 
CDRW burner
- ext. USB: HB Deskjet 970cxi, Palm Vx and Panasonic digital 
Video camera
- ext. Firewire: iPod and Panasonic digital Video camera

I want to install OS X onto the first 7.5 GB partition to try it 
out and see how it works on my Mac but want to be on the safe 
side and keep my 'old' 9.22 until I have made up my desicion 
about using X or 9.

questions:
- do I have to remove the PCI cards before installation
- do I have to put the G3/233 ZIF processor back in for 
installation
- which OS X driver do have to use with the XLR8 G4/450 (I think 
XLR8 2.6.1 isn't OS X compatible)
- what about scsi ... unplug the ext. devices for installation?
- what else to not forget about

- what is the best OS X book ?


I tried to install OS X on my system as is yesterday and the 
screen was filled with green lines after 30 min. and there were 
4 undeletable folders on my OS X partition. Now I am a little 
frightened about trying it again. without good preparation.
